jQuery is a lightweight JavaScript library that emphasizes interaction between JavaScript and HTML. It was released in January 2006 at BarCamp NYC by John Resig.Dual-licensed under the MIT License and the GNU General Public License, jQuery is free, open source software.Both Microsoft and Nokia have announced plans to bundle jQuery on their platforms, Microsoft adopting it initially within Visual Studio for use within Microsoft’s ASP.NET AJAX framework and ASP.NET MVC Framework whilst Nokia will integrate it into their Web Run-Time platform.(via wikipedia)

Jcrop is the quick and easy way to add image cropping functionality to your web application. It combines the ease-of-use of a typical jQuery plugin with a powerful cross-platform DHTML cropping engine that is faithful to familiar desktop graphics applications.
Impromptu is an extension to help provide a more pleasant way to spontaneously prompt a user for input. No more alert(), prompt(), and confirm(). Easily customizable with CSS and options to add multiple buttons tailoring Impromptu to your exact need.

Several new features have been added and some options have been renamed, so check out the release notes. The top-level div has two child divs for the left and right panes. (In a horizontal splitter, the first pane is the top and the second is the bottom.) The plugin dynamically adds a splitbar that goes between the panes. To create the splitter, put a line of code in a .ready() handler to select the MySplitter div in a jQuery object and pass it to the splitter plugin.
